About Tom Kwiatkowski
Tom Kwiatkowski is a scholar working on Artificial Intelligence, Information Systems, Communication, Molecular Biology and Computer Vision and Pattern Recognition, having authored 22 papers that have together received 1.9k indexed citations. Recurring topics across this work include Natural Language Processing Techniques (21 papers), Topic Modeling (19 papers), Speech and dialogue systems (7 papers), Multimodal Machine Learning Applications (2 papers), Explainable Artificial Intelligence (XAI) (2 papers), Wikis in Education and Collaboration (2 papers), Language Development and Disorders (2 papers) and Semantic Web and Ontologies (1 paper). The work is most often cited by research in Artificial Intelligence (1.8k citations), Computer Vision and Pattern Recognition (601 citations), Information Systems (236 citations), Health Informatics (10 citations) and General Social Sciences (16 citations). Tom Kwiatkowski has collaborated with scholars based in United States, United Kingdom and France. Frequent co-authors include Michael Collins, Luke Zettlemoyer, Jennimaria Palomaki, Ming‐Wei Chang, Kenton Lee, Kristina Toutanova, Eunsol Choi, Ankur P. Parikh, Mark Steedman and Ellie Pavlick. Their work appears in journals such as Transactions of the Association for Computational Linguistics, The Journal of Physiology, Cognition, Meeting of the Association for Computational Linguistics and Edinburgh Research Explorer (University of Edinburgh).
